1.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is a permutation?

Back

A permutation is an arrangement of objects in a specific order. The order matters.

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is a combination?

Back

A combination is a selection of objects where the order does not matter.

3.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

When would you use a combination instead of a permutation?

Back

Use a combination when the order of selection is not important, such as choosing toppings for a sundae.

4.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the formula for permutations of n objects taken r at a time?

Back

The formula is P(n, r) = n! / (n - r)!.

5.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the formula for combinations of n objects taken r at a time?

Back

The formula is C(n, r) = n! / [r!(n - r)!].

6.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

If you have 5 books and want to arrange them on a shelf, what is this an example of?

Back

This is an example of a permutation.

7.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

If you have 10 different fruits and want to choose 3 to make a fruit salad, what is this an example of?

Back

This is an example of a combination.
